Panacea (Japanese: 万能薬 Panacea) is a healing item appearing exclusively in Fire Emblem: Radiant Dawn. The Panacea could be considered a stronger variation of the Antitoxin, in that it removes all status effects from the user when used.
Data
Game | Icon | Uses | Worth | Effects and notes |
---|---|---|---|---|
Radiant Dawn | 3 | 1,500 | Removes all status effects when used. |
Locations
Radiant Dawn
Dropped by | Part 4: Chapter 2, enemy Falcon Knight • Endgame (1), enemy Fire Sage • Endgame (2), enemy Bishop |
Vendor | Part 4: Endgame |
